V-2-67
WARNING: msgcnt x: mesg 067: V-2-67: mount of device_path requires HSM agent
Description:
The file system mount failed because the file system was marked as being under
the management of an HSM agent, and no HSM agent was found during the mount.
Recommended action:
Restart the HSM agent and try to mount the file system again.
V-2-69
WARNING: msgcnt x: mesg 069: V-2-69: memory usage specified by the
vxfs:vxfs_ninode and vxfs:vx_bc_bufhwm parameters exceeds available memory;
the system may hang under heavy load
Description:
The value of the system tunable parametersÂvx_ninode and vx_bc_bufhwmÂadd
up to a value that is more than 66% of the kernel virtual address space or more
than 50% of the physical system memory. VxFS inodes require approximately
one kilobyte each, so both values can be treated as if they are in units of one
kilobyte.
Recommended action:
To avoid a system hang, reduce the value of one or both parameters to less than
50% of physical memory or to 66% of kernel virtual memory.

V-2-70
WARNING: msgcnt x: mesg 070: V-2-70: checkpoint checkpoint_name removed
from file system mount_point
Description:
The file system ran out of space while updating a Storage Checkpoint. The Storage
Checkpoint was removed to allow the operation to complete.
